最近网站遇到两次攻击,导致速度很慢,听说百度支持 HTTPS了,于是想让速度再飞一点,然而经过几天的折腾,也终于完成了自己的目标,速度得到了很大的提升。
百度云CDN在今年 10 月 30 日进行了升级后免费版已经支持 HTTPS 了,并且可以自己上传 SSL 证书:
这样我们使用 Let’s Encrypt 证书的站长们就方便了很多,只需要上传自己的 Let’s Encrypt SSL 证书就可以使用百度云加速了。
今天这篇文章就来介绍张力所做的加速方法和教程:主要是百度云加速的教程方法,下面就来具体说说:
百度云加速是百度旗下为网站提供加速、安全防护的平台,于2014年4月推出,与之前大家所知道的百度加速乐免费CDN有联系又有区别,简单地说就是:百度与加速乐在2013年8月开始交往,一直到2014年5月,百度与加速乐正式分手了。
现在百度云加速已经做得很不错了,速度和安全性上得到了很大的提升。下面我就来说说,如何用百度云加速给wrodpress程序做加速处理。
百度云加速教程:
1、进入百度云加速官网:http://su.baidu.com/,并登录百度帐号。
2、进入管理控制台,并点击添加网站,如下图:
我们一定要把第二图里面的域名解析都做好,然后在第三图里面我们需要把域名的DNS改成加速乐的DNS信息,这样我们的域名绑定就可以了,等待生效就完事了。
3、域名DNS修改生效后,我们会显示这样的效果,如下图:
已经到这一步了,很多朋友以为这样就可以了,就已经加速了。其实不然,很多朋友这样做了,但是速度依旧没有提升,就像我第一次使用百度云加速一样,下面大家再来看看我百度云加速里面是如何设置的:
这个图片里面注意了,智能压缩里面可以不选择压缩JS,我们下面会讲到将JS和CSS静态缓存到七牛存储。
4、真正的加速方法在这里:
这里我们可以添加免费添加三条规则,下面我们来看看这个规则如何去添加,懒得写字,看下图:
百度云加速自定义规则说明:
提示说明: 规则自定义指对“指定URL”进行页面级规则定制(支持通配符*)。可对任意子域名、目录、甚至单个URL进行针对性的加速缓存、安全防护等配置。列表中上下关系决定优先级,靠上规则优先级高。站长可以通过点击“↑”调整优先级。新增规则优先级最低,将于30s内生效。
URL指定支持通配符*,例如
1、对img.abc.com进行特定设置,需增加URL: img.abc.com/*
2、对www.abc.com/news/ 进行特定设置,需增加URL: www.abc.com/news/*
3、对www.abc.com所有html页面进行特定设置,需增加URL: www.abc.com/*.html
1、*abc.com/*:所有都缓存,对网站做到了缓存最大化,减少了回源请求时间。
2、abc.com/wp-admin/*:细致缓存,确保了用户操作WordPress后台能正常进入。
3、abc.com/*/comment-page-*:不缓存,避免留言页面不能实时更新。
设置完这些步骤之后,我们再看看自己的网站速度是不是快了。好了,到这里我们关于wordpress使用百度云加速的教程就完了,赶快去操作吧,让网站速度飞起来。